RIGHT OF WAY ACQUISITION SERVICES. This work includes the management and all of the activities necessary to procure the required parcels of right of way. These activities include the appraisals, buying of right of way, right of way management, and RW staking. Also, transfer documents will be prepared and recorded. If requested, the proposed right of way will be field staked.

RIGHT OF WAY ACQUISITION SERVICES. The CONSULTANT shall provide the following Right-of-Way Services to secure the needed right-of-way for the project. These Right-of-Way services include all reasonable services as required to secure the parcels based on the approved engineering design or to recommend to the LOCAL PUBLIC AGENCY that a parcel be condemned.

  • Preconstruction Services At the Owner’s sole discretion and upon the Owner’s written direction, pursuant to a duly issued Work Order, the Construction Manager shall perform the Preconstruction Services. The Construction Manager shall coordinate the preparation of the Contract Documents by consulting with the Owner and the Architect regarding Drawings and Specifications as they are being prepared, and recommend alternate solutions whenever design details affect construction feasibility, cost or schedules, including without limitation, providing value engineering options. The Construction Manager shall promptly notify the Owner and Architect in writing of any apparent defects in the Contract Documents for any Project when it is discovered, as well as any apparent defects in the design documents for any Project, including without limitation, the Drawings and Specifications set forth in any Work Order affecting such Project.

  • Available Services Subject to the terms of this agreement, Manager may obtain any of the Available Services from Sprint Spectrum in accordance with the provisions of this Section 2.1. The Available Services offered from time to time and the fees charged for such Available Services will be set forth on the then-current Exhibit 2.1.1 (the "Available Services and Fees Schedule"). If Sprint Spectrum offers any new Available Service, it will deliver a new Exhibit 2.1.1 indicating the new service and the fee for the new service. Manager may select one or more of the categories of Available Services. If Manager selects a particular category of services it must take and pay for all of the services under the category selected; Manager may not select only particular services within that category. If Sprint Spectrum determines to no longer offer an Available Service and the service is not a Selected Service, then Sprint Spectrum may give Manager written notice at any time during the term of this agreement that Sprint Spectrum no longer offers the Available Service.
